Hampton Hall, Alpharetta, GA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Hampton Hall?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Hampton Hall Studio Apartments | $2,274 | $1,868 | $2,877 |
Hampton Hall 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,123 | $1,238 | $3,342 |
Hampton Hall 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,723 | $1,610 | $4,641 |
Hampton Hall 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,697 | $1,678 | $4,377 |
Hampton Hall 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,948 | $2,260 | $4,553 |

Quick Rent Budget Calculator
How much rent can you afford?
The common "Rule of Thumb" is that rent should be no more than 30% of your income. How much is that? Enter your monthly income and click "Calculate My Budget" to find out.
